What Are the Most Common Types of Noises in HVAC Systems?

HVAC systems can produce various noises, each pointing to different issues. Recognizing these sounds helps you and our technicians diagnose problems quickly and accurately. Typical noises you might hear include:

  • Banging: This often occurs due to loose parts or debris trapped in the fan, causing sudden loud sounds during operation. Not addressing it promptly can result in further damage.
  • Buzzing: Usually linked to electrical faults such as faulty wiring or capacitor problems. Buzzing noises indicate a potential safety concern requiring immediate attention.
  • Grinding: A grinding sound typically means motor bearings are worn out and need lubrication or replacement to avoid system failure.
  • Squealing: This high-pitched noise suggests worn belts or motor issues; addressing it early helps prevent further mechanical wear.

Ignoring such noises can lead to bigger mechanical issues, affecting your system’s efficiency and longevity.

How Do Rattling, Banging, and Squealing Noises Differ in HVAC Systems?

Each noise type identifies particular problems within your HVAC unit. Rattling may imply loose ductwork or parts inside the unit, potentially leading to decreased efficiency or damage. Banging sounds often occur from cyclic fan movements or obstructions within fans. Squealing generally points to issues with belts or worn components. Which HVAC Components Typically Cause Loud Blowing or Humming Sounds?

Several critical components in your HVAC system can be the source of loud noises:

  • Compressors: When compressors wear out or suffer mechanical faults, they emit loud humming sounds signaling urgent attention is needed to avoid complete failure.
  • Blower Motors: Faulty or worn blower motors often produce excessive noise due to improper operation or friction, compromising airflow.
  • Ductwork: Poorly installed or obstructed ducts can amplify airflow noise, causing noticeable loud blowing sounds throughout the home.

What Causes a Furnace to Make Noise and How Can It Be Troubleshooted?

Furnace noise troubleshooting scene with technician inspecting loose components

In Killeen, TX, furnaces sometimes produce various noises indicating specific issues. Common causes include:

  • Loose parts: Vibrations or rattling can happen if screws, bolts, or fittings are not tightly secured. Regularly checking and securing these components reduces such noises.
  • Expanding and contracting metal: Heating and cooling metal can cause popping or banging sounds as components shift with temperature changes, which is typical but should be monitored for excess noise.
  • Blocked vents: Obstructions in vents impede airflow, increasing pressure and resulting in louder operational noises. Clearing vents helps maintain smooth airflow and quieter function.

To troubleshoot, inspect your furnace for loose parts and ensure vents are clear of obstructions. For comprehensive care, our technicians offer regular maintenance services to prevent noise-related issues from developing.

Why Is My Furnace Rattling or Banging?

Rattling or banging noises frequently indicate loose parts or problems with the burner assembly. Debris obstructing the blower fan or burner might cause these sounds. Additionally, poorly secured duct fittings can vibrate, contributing to noise. How Can You Diagnose and Fix HVAC Fan and Blower Motor Noise Problems?

Diagnosing fan and blower motor noises involves careful observation and steps such as:

  • Inspect the Fan Blades: Check for damage, dirt buildup, or obstructions that may cause imbalance and noise. Cleaning or replacing damaged blades reduces disturbances.
  • Check the Bearings: Grinding noises often indicate bearing wear; lubrication or replacement is necessary to restore smooth operation.
  • Tighten Mounting Screws: Loose mounting hardware can cause vibrations and noise; securely fastening these parts is crucial.

By following these steps, you can improve your HVAC’s operational stability and reduce unwanted sounds.

What Are the Latest Technologies and Solutions to Reduce HVAC System Noise?

Innovations in HVAC technology have greatly enhanced noise reduction capabilities. We integrate these solutions in our services to benefit our Killeen, TX clients:

  • Variable Speed Motors: These motors adjust speed based on demand, minimizing loud startup and operational sounds for a quieter experience.
  • Acoustic Panels: Installed within ductwork, these panels dampen sound transmission, significantly reducing indoor noise.
  • Sound Insulation Materials: Surrounding units with effective insulation materials lowers outdoor noise impact, enhancing neighborhood comfort.

How Do Modern HVAC Units Incorporate Noise Reduction Features?

Contemporary HVAC systems feature components engineered for silence, including:

  • Quieter Compressors: Advanced engineering lowers vibration and sound during compressor operation, contributing to reduced noise levels.
  • High-Efficiency Fans: Designed to reduce turbulence and optimize airflow smoothly, these fans operate with minimal sound.
  • Vibration Dampening Mounts: Specialized mounts prevent noise transmission to building structures, enhancing overall quietness.

These design improvements demonstrate how technology continues enhancing home comfort by reducing noise pollution.

What Cleaning Practices Minimize Debris-Related Noises in HVAC Systems?

Dirt and debris are common contributors to HVAC noise issues. Cleaning measures to reduce such noise include:

  • Regular Filter Changes: Replacing filters prevents airflow obstruction and mechanical strain that cause louder operation.
  • Cleaning the Condenser Coils and Fins: Keeping these parts free of dust improves heat exchange efficiency and reduces operating noise.
  • Inspecting Ductwork for Obstructions: Clearing leaves, nests, or other blockages prevents airflow restrictions that create increased noise levels.

Routine cleaning is essential for quieter, more efficient HVAC function.
